#258308 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#258308 is composed of 14.5% red, 51.4%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.9%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 105.9 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 27.3%. #258308 color hex could be obtained by blending #4aff10 with #000700.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

Shades and Tints of #258308

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000200 is the darkest color, while #f2feee is the lightest one.

Tones of #258308

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#444843 is the less saturated color, while #228803 is the most saturated one.
